Research Interests
The aim of my research is to better quantify and mitigate greenhouse gas emissions at the local, regional, national, and global scales from the energy, waste, agriculture and natural sectors. My work has shown that emission factors currently used to generate bottom-up greenhouse gas emissions inventories are typically inadequate to represent regional variability, biogeochemical processes or changing anthropogenic activities. To address this, I use in-situ measurements to generate emission factors that account for environmental and activity variability. I regularly advise state/government agencies and industry on quantification best practices and am recognized as an expert in trace gas emission quantification.
